Moussaoui Sentence TBA at 4:30pm ET; UPDATE: Moussaoui Gets Life

The jury in the Moussaoui case will bring down its verdict today - deciding whether he should be sentenced to death or life in prison.

I am against the death penalty. Period. In this case, Moussaoui has been made out to be the symbol of the 9/11 attacks and, while the man has certainly been a mouthpiece for radical Islamist ideology in its ugliest form, the fact that he did not even participate in the attacks themselves ought to be enough for a sentence of life in prison - not death by lethal injection.

I will provide the verdict here when it is presented.

UPDATE:
Moussaoui sentenced to life in prison for counts 1, 3 & 4. (link to complete verdict coming)
